The Language of Sex in Art

From the earliest carvings and painted figures of the Paleolithic era to the temples of ancient Egypt, the mythic scenes of Greece and Rome, and the provocative works of the modern age, art has long used the language of sex and eroticism to explore the deepest human questions. These depictions are not only about the body, they speak to spirituality, power, symbolism, politics, control, and identity, mirrors of our collective search for meaning and self-understanding.

Across time, artists have turned to the erotic to express creation, devotion, rebellion, and truth. Though many of these expressions are often veiled by modern standards of morality and decency, Unveiled Visions lifts that veil, offering artists a space to reveal the messages within their work and inviting viewers to look beyond convention into a timeless dialogue between desire and art.

Artists and Curators

Comprised of over 200 works submitted by more than 50 artists from across the United States, the exhibition is curated by five distinguished curators, Grant Anderson, Alex French, Eduardo Rogriquez, Hunter O’Hanian, and Jess Valdivia, each established in a sector of the art world. From outsider artists to the most accomplished professionals, the selected works span a wide range of mediums, voices, and genres.
